Output 99e82962468b6d13d23f4accfa706417d6962102ff9354f384c1c9a5f9e8895a:3

value
1559003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c28286748501d91f5318b9e297dbc1d201a47c0 OP_EQUAL
address
32oJ94TP3PGPxGYfyePY5eiPMtNFwfafdc
transaction
99e82962468b6d13d23f4accfa706417d6962102ff9354f384c1c9a5f9e8895a
spent
true